From: Kugan Vivekanandarajah Date: Thu, 29 May 2025 21:23:37 +0000 (+1000) Subject: [AUTOFDO] Enable autofdo tests for aarch64 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=c8fdecf39434eb09b328a1a51535cac6704f7aff;p=thirdparty%2Fgcc.git [AUTOFDO] Enable autofdo tests for aarch64 autofdo tests are now running only for x86. This patch makes it run for aarch64 too. Verified that perf and create_gcov are running as expected. gcc/ChangeLog: * config/aarch64/gcc-auto-profile: Make script executable. g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og: * lib/target-supports.exp: Enable autofdo tests for aarch64.
